At time, police shutdowns had induced many venues to shut (like his own US Studio), so Williams took the abandoned factory at 206 Jefferson Avenue and started internet hosting functions at it—christening the venue as ‘the Warehouse.’

Even though the acid house hoopla spawned in the united kingdom and Europe, in Chicago it achieved its peak about 1988 after which you can declined in level of popularity.[citation desired] As a substitute, a crossover of house and hip-hop music, referred to as hip house, grew to become well known. Tyree Cooper's one "Turn Up the Bass" featuring Kool Rock Steady from 1988 was an influential breakthrough for this subgenre, although the British trio the Beatmasters claimed acquiring invented the style with their 1986 release "Rok da House".

There were many "Kill the Invoice" demonstrations by rave and Digital dance music admirers. The Spiral Tribe dance celebration at Castle Morten was the final of such unlawful raves, since the bill, which became law in November 1994, created unauthorised house music dance situations illegal in klik ovdje the united kingdom. Regardless of the new regulation, the music continued to grow and change, as typified by Leftfield with "Release the Tension", which released dub and reggae into the house seem.
